Inhalable Artificial Polymeric Nucleases Degrading Neutrophil Extracellular Trap‐DNAs and Alleviating Pulmonary Fibrosis

open access: yesAdvanced Science, EarlyView.
Pulmonary fibrosis (PF) is promoted by NETs that induce fibroblast activation. PEG‐PIm, a polymeric artificial DNase is reported that efficiently degrades NET‐DNA via phosphodiester bond hydrolysis. Inhalation of PEG‐PIm in a mouse PF model prevents fibroblast activation and fibrosis progression, offering a promising therapeutic strategy for NET ...

Molten‐Salt‐Mediated Synthesis of Atomic Manganese/Cobalt Catalysts on Bioceramic Microparticles for Catalytic Anti‐Osteoarthritis Treatments

open access: yesAdvanced Science, EarlyView.
Microparticle‐based antioxidants capable of scavenging multiple reactive oxygen species (ROS) have been developed. When retained within the articular cavity of osteoarthritic mice, Mn‐ or Co‐AKT‐MPs protect the inherent homeostasis between cartilage anabolism and catabolism, and inhibit synovial inflammation.
